heşteg2010
Onaylı Üye
Merhaba, main ve komutlar klasörlerine atacağımız komutlar aşağıda, kimse sunucunuz'da reklam yapamaz ; )
JavaScript:
const Discord = require('discord.js');
const db = require('quick.db');
exports.run = async (bot, message, args) => {
if (!message.member.hasPermission('ADMINISTRATOR')) return message.reply('Yetkiniz Bulunmamaktadır!');
if (!args[0]) return message.reply(`aç/kapat`);
if (args[0] == 'aç') {
var durum = await db.fetch(`reklam_${message.guild.id}`)
if (durum == "acik") return message.channel.send("Önceden Açılmış Bir Şeyi **Şimdi** __Açamazsın!__");
db.set(`reklam_${message.guild.id}`, 'acik')
message.channel.send(`açtım.!`)
}
if (args[0] == 'kapat') {
var durum = await db.fetch(`reklam_${message.guild.id}`)
if (durum == "kapali") return message.channel.send("Önceden Kapanmış Bir Şeyi **Şimdi** __Kapatamazsın!__");
db.set(`reklam_${message.guild.id}`, 'kapali')
message.channel.send(`kapalı?!`)
}
}
exports.conf = {
enabled: true,
guildOnly: false,
aliases: [''],
permLevel: 3
};
exports.help = {
name: 'reklam-engel',
description: 'Reklam engelleme sistemini açar/kapatırsınız.',
usage: '!reklam-engel'
};
JavaScript:
if (yasak.some(banned => nev.content.includes(banned))) {
if (!nev.member.hasPermission("MANAGE_MESSAGES")) {
try {
nev.delete();
nev.channel.send(
`<@${nev.author.id}>, bu sunucuda mesajını düzenleyerek küfür edemez veya reklam yapamazsın!`
);
nev.author.send(
`<@${nev.author.id}>, **${nev.guild.name}** adlı sunucuda mesajını düzenleyerek küfür edemez veya reklam yapamazsın!`
);
} catch (err) {
console.log(err);
}
}
}
}
});